Our Foundation

We started working with payment systems after noticing a persistent gap in the market. Technology providers kept pushing businesses toward cashless-only solutions, while many enterprises still handled significant cash volumes.

Rather than force adoption of purely digital systems, we built infrastructure that treats both payment types as equally valid. This approach resonated with retailers, hospitality venues, and service businesses that understood their customers better than any technology evangelist.
